Section 20B .0204 - FORFEITURE

Universal Citation: 02 NC Admin Code 20B .0204
Current through Register Vol. 38, No. 18, March 15, 2024

Space assigned and not occupied by 8:00 a.m. on the first day of the fair, as well as all fees previously paid, shall be forfeited to the fair as liquidated damages. Any space which is not open for business or does not have an attendant at the space during normal operating hours, during the 10 days of the fair, shall, at the option of the State Fair Manager, be forfeited. Space rental contracts shall not be cancelled by the lessee without written notification to State Fair Manager and said written notification must be delivered to the Space Rental Superintendent no later than September 1.

Authority G.S. 106-503;
Eff. February 1, 1976;
Amended Eff. October 1, 1993;
Pursuant to G.S. 150B-21.3A, rule is necessary without substantive public interest Eff. September 19, 2015.
